power-box.de
-


Hinweise


Antwort
 
LinkBack Themen-Optionen Thema durchsuchen Thema bewerten
Alt 10.10.2007, 11:56   #1
TP-Junior
 
Registriert seit: Sep 2007
m.zimmer macht alles soweit korrekt

Formular wird nicht abgesendet


hätte da wiedermal ein Problem,

und zwar hab ich mir ein Formular per Typoscript gebaut welches im Template als Typoscript in einen von Templavoila definierten Bereich geladen wird. Wenn ich das Formular nun aber teste und absende wird es einfach nicht versendet.

Wenn ich ein Formular über ein Inhaltselement "Formular" erstelle Funktioniert es.

Hier der Quelltext:
Code:
lib.Newsletter = FORM
lib.Newsletter {

  formName = mailform

   layout = <label>###LABEL###</label> ###FIELD###
   
   image = IMAGE
   image.file = fileadmin/tpl_wisportal/form_submit.jpg
   

   goodMess = Formular wurde erfolgreich übermittelt
   badMess = einige Eingaben waren Fehlerhaft
   emailMess = die E-Mail Adresse ist fehlerhaft
   labelWrap.wrap = <label>|</label>
   REQ = 1
   REQ.labelWrap.wrap = <label style="color:#FF0000">|</label>   

   hiddenFields.from_name = TEXT
   hiddenFields.from_name.value = WIS Typo3
   hiddenFields.subject = TEXT
   hiddenFields.subject.value = neuer Newsletter Abonnement
   hiddenFields.recipient = TEXT
   hiddenFields.recipient.value = m.zimmer@dsl-factory.de
      
   dataArray {
      10.label = E-Mail
      10.type = input
      10.value = [E-Mail eingeben]
      10.specialEval = EMAIL

      20.label = Name
      20.type = name=input
      
      40.type = abschicken=submit
      40.value = Abschicken
   }
}
m.zimmer ist offline   Mit Zitat antworten


Alt 10.10.2007, 14:23   #2
TP-Special Mod
 
Benutzerbild von steffenk
 
Registriert seit: Feb 2005
Ort: Haan / NRW
steff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ine User
wie sieht denn der generierte HTML-Source aus?
__________________

Typo3 · MySQLDumper · dislabs
·
manche Mühlen mahlen schneller ...
"Ich habe Rücken"
Horst Schlämmer
steffenk ist offline   Mit Zitat antworten
Alt 10.10.2007, 14:31   #3
TP-Junior
 
Registriert seit: Sep 2007
m.zimmer macht alles soweit korrekt
Hallo Steffen,

hier der Quelltext:

HTML-Code:
<form action="9/" id="mailform" name="mailform" enctype="multipart/form-data" method="post" onsubmit="return validateForm('mailform','','Formular wurde erfolgreich übermittelt','einige Eingaben waren Fehlerhaft','die E-Mail Adresse ist fehlerhaft')">
	<div style="display:none;">
		<input type="hidden" name="from_name" value="WIS Typo3" />
		<input type="hidden" name="subject" value="neuer Newsletter Abonnement" />
	</div>
	<label><label>
	<label for="mailformb068931cc450442b63f5b3d276ea4297">Name</label>
	</label></label> 
	<input type="text" name="name" id="mailformb068931cc450442b63f5b3d276ea4297" size="20" value="" />
	<label><label></label></label> 
	<input type="image" name="abschicken" id="mailform5a9f0fd5a62a60d133795794294dd8aa" src="fileadmin/tpl_wisportal/form_submit.jpg" alt="" title="" />
</form>
m.zimmer ist offline   Mit Zitat antworten
Alt 10.10.2007, 14:39   #4
TP-Special Mod
 
Benutzerbild von steffenk
 
Registriert seit: Feb 2005
Ort: Haan / NRW
steff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ine User
ist auf den ersten Blick zu erkennen: action="9/"
das ist keine Url, also kann die Form nicht ankommen. der action-tag sollte eine komplette Url haben oder leer sein.

hast Du vll ein falsch konfiguriertes realurl am Start?
__________________

Typo3 · MySQLDumper · dislabs
·
manche Mühlen mahlen schneller ...
"Ich habe Rücken"
Horst Schlämmer
steffenk ist offline   Mit Zitat antworten
Alt 10.10.2007, 14:44   #5
TP-Junior
 
Registriert seit: Sep 2007
m.zimmer macht alles soweit korrekt
realurl läuft aber dachte die links sind so normal ... er ruft ja auch die korrekte seite auf. Was könnte da falsch konfiguriert sein?

Bei dem Formular welches ich über das Inhaltselement angelegt habe ist das Action genau so angegeben und da funktioniert es.
m.zimmer ist offline   Mit Zitat antworten
Alt 10.10.2007, 15:01   #6
TP-Special Mod
 
Benutzerbild von steffenk
 
Registriert seit: Feb 2005
Ort: Haan / NRW
steff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ine User
seltsam, ich erwarte z.B. die baseURL.
__________________

Typo3 · MySQLDumper · dislabs
·
manche Mühlen mahlen schneller ...
"Ich habe Rücken"
Horst Schlämmer
steffenk ist offline   Mit Zitat antworten
Alt 10.10.2007, 15:59   #7
TP-Junior
 
Registriert seit: Sep 2007
m.zimmer macht alles soweit korrekt
die BaseURL habe ich im Template gesetzt:

Code:
config.simulateStaticDocuments = 0
config.baseURL = http://www.domainname.de/
config.tx_realurl_enable = 1
noch eine Idee wieso die Mail nicht verschickt wird. Gibts da irgendwelche Log Files im Typo welche mir weiterhelfen?
m.zimmer ist offline   Mit Zitat antworten
Alt 10.10.2007, 16:09   #8
TP-Special Mod
 
Benutzerbild von steffenk
 
Registriert seit: Feb 2005
Ort: Haan / NRW
steff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ine User
wenn ichs mir nochmal anschaue, hat das Formular kein email-Feld. Also kanns nicht verschickt werden.
__________________

Typo3 · MySQLDumper · dislabs
·
manche Mühlen mahlen schneller ...
"Ich habe Rücken"
Horst Schlämmer
steffenk ist offline   Mit Zitat antworten
Alt 10.10.2007, 16:56   #9
TP-Junior
 
Registriert seit: Sep 2007
m.zimmer macht alles soweit korrekt
wie muß ich das email Feld denn einbauen ?

Dachte das wäre der Eintrag im hidden Field Array:

Code:
hiddenFields.recipient = TEXT
   hiddenFields.recipient.value = m.zimmer@dsl-factory.de
denn über diesen hat es auch nicht funktioniert:

Code:
recipient = m.zimmer@dsl-factory.de
m.zimmer ist offline   Mit Zitat antworten
Alt 10.10.2007, 17:50   #10
TP-Special Mod
 
Benutzerbild von steffenk
 
Registriert seit: Feb 2005
Ort: Haan / NRW
steff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ine Usersteffenk lebt für das TP und seine User
das 2. sollte gehen, da FORM die email aus $conf['recipient'] ausliest.
__________________

Typo3 · MySQLDumper · dislabs
·
manche Mühlen mahlen schneller ...
"Ich habe Rücken"
Horst Schlämmer
steffenk ist offline   Mit Zitat antworten
Alt 10.10.2007, 18:01   #11
TP-Junior
 
Registriert seit: Sep 2007
m.zimmer macht alles soweit korrekt
Unhappy

Wohin genau?
Habe es beim Template in Constants und im Setup probiert aber Erfolg.

Kann es auch an der Art der Einbindung des Typoscript Codes liegen? Gibt es da andere Möglichkeiten welche ich mal probieren könnte?

Muß ich evtl. auch auf der Zielseite Irgendwas einbauen was das Absenden des Formulars auslöst? Was also auf die übergebenen Variablen reagiert.

Geändert von m.zimmer (11.10.2007 um 09:52 Uhr). Grund: ergänzung
m.zimmer ist offline   Mit Zitat antworten
Antwort

  Aktuelles Thema
  TP Hilfe Forum > Web-Editoren & Coding > Typo3
Formular wird nicht abgesendet Formular wird nicht abgesendet
« Mehrere Projekte in Apache anlegen | SQL-Abfrage auf 2 Tabellen mit JOIN - geht nicht :( »

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)
 
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Thema bewerten
Thema bewerten:

Forumregeln
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an
Gehe zu


Alle Zeitangaben in WEZ +2. Es ist jetzt 06:04 Uhr.

Powered by: vBulletin Version 3.7 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d. / Search Engine Friendly URLs by vBSEO 3.2.0 ©2008, Crawlability, Inc.
Traum-Projekt.com | Suchen | Archiv | Impressum | Kontakt | | | Nach oben |



1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67